    Abstract: A touch input device capable of detecting a pressure of a touch on a touch surface may be provided. The touch input device includes: a display module; and a pressure sensor which is disposed at a position where a distance between the pressure sensor and a reference potential layer is changeable according to the touch on the touch surface. The distance is changeable according to a pressure magnitude of the touch. The pressure sensor outputs a signal including information on a capacitance which is changed according to the distance. The pressure sensor includes a plurality of electrodes to form a plurality of channels. The pressure magnitude of the touch is detected on the basis of a change amount of the capacitance detected in each of the channels and an SNR improvement scaling factor assigned to each of the channels.

    Abstract: A touch sensor includes a plurality of first electrodes and a plurality of second electrodes, the first electrodes are arranged in a first direction, and the second electrodes are arranged in a second direction different from the first direction and include a second-a electrode pattern disposed directly adjacent to the first electrode and a second-b electrode pattern spaced a predetermined distance from the first electrode. A control unit matches a plurality of codes that are programmed by a built-in firmware with a plurality of addresses, respectively, and store the matched codes in a codebook table, receives the plurality of stored codes according to a scan mode to generate a driving signal and output the generated driving signal to the plurality of second electrodes, and receives a sensing signal output from the plurality of first electrodes to detect a touch position of an object disposed on the touch sensor.

    Abstract: A method for correcting a touch pressure sensitivity may be provided that includes: a modeling profile data generation step of generating modeling profile data on the basis of a plurality of collected profile data; and a set profile data generation step of generating set profile data on the basis of the modeling profile data and a reference data of a predetermined touch input device. As a result, it is possible to correct the touch pressure sensitivity of a predetermined touch input device such that the touch pressure is sensed with a uniform sensitivity on the entire display surface of the touch input device.
